Testing the LO Divider Board
It is assumed that the LO-synthesizer section (synthesizer2 for 3-port and 4-port-models, synthesizer 1,
mod. 04) is OK.
¾
Disconnect cable W656, WW659, W666 or W669, depending on which LO-branch is being tested.
¾
Connect the output under test (X6, X7, X8 or X9) to the spectrum analyzer using the adapter cable
and SMA-N adapter.
¾
Enter service- function 2.21.2.18.20000000 (IF = 20 MHz).
¾
Set the ZVB to the CW sweep mode.
¾
Set the frequencies listed in the table.
Frequency ZVB
Frequency
spec.
= Frq ZVB + IF
Level
300 kHz
20.3 MHz
5 dBm to 14 dBm
50 MHz
70 MHz
5 dBm to 14 dBm
1 GHz
1.02 GHz
5 dBm to 14 dBm
3 GHz
3.02 GHz
5 dBm to 14 dBm
6 GHz
6.02 GHz
5 dBm to 19 dBm
8 GHz
8.02 GHz
5 dBm to 19 dBm
With the stated levels, the cable loss must still be taken into account. For the specified cable, it is
0.25 dB/GHz (0.5 m) or 0.5 dB/GHz (1 m).
If the measured values are below the levels in the table, the board must be replaced.
